Canon unveiled the iNSPiC series of instant cameras in Taiwan, combining photo printing capabilities with instant shooting capabilities.

At the end of March this year, it announced the launch of itsThe first instant camera IVY CLIQ seriesLater, Canon also announced earlier that it would bring this series of products to the Taiwan market. Based on the market promotion needs of various regions, the previousiNSPiC Thermal Mini PrinterNaming method.

Canon unveiled the iNSPiC series of instant cameras in Taiwan, combining photo printing capabilities with instant shooting capabilities.

The iNSPiC also uses Zink inkless printing technology to print photos. It has a built-in optical viewfinder, is USB-powered for charging, and stores images on a micro SD card. It can output photos in either 2x2 or 2x3 formats. It's roughly the same size as a typical smartphone and is quite lightweight. The reflective film around the lens allows you to confirm your shooting position and angle when taking selfies.

The iNSPiC C and iNSPiC S are differentiated by specifications such as shooting resolution, whether they have a built-in fill light, and whether they can be paired with a mobile phone app. The iNSPiC C, which has a shooting resolution of only 500 megapixels and lacks a lens fill light and app connection function, is available in two colors: Seascape Blue and Bubble Gum Pink. The iNSPiC S, which has a shooting resolution of 800 megapixels and provides a lens fill light and app pairing function, is available in three colors: Matte Black, Pearl White, and Rose Gold.

In terms of shooting functions, the iNSPiC series can take up to 25 photos when fully charged and up to 3 photos continuously. In addition, the captured images can be stored via a micro SD memory card, and the built-in space can hold up to 10 sheets of Zink inkless printing technology photo paper.

In terms of suggested retail price, the iNSPiC C will be launched in Taiwan at NT$3990, while the iNSPiC S will be launched at NT$5990. In conjunction with the launch of the new phone, it will be sold at NT$4990.
